The healthcare sector has high greenhouse gas emissions, to which ophthalmology is a significant contributor. Reducing waste, reusing instruments and medication and increasing our use of telemedicine can all contribute to reducing the carbon footprint of our specialty.

Faricimab is the first bispecific antibody designed for intraocular use that blocks 2 pathways, the angiopoietin-2 (Ang-2) and the vascular endothelial growth factor (VEGF) A pathways.
